StelApp.hpp   StelApp.hpp 
skipping to change at line 79 skipping to change at line 79
{ {
Q_OBJECT Q_OBJECT
Q_PROPERTY(bool nightMode READ getVisionModeNight WRITE setVisionMod eNight NOTIFY visionNightModeChanged) Q_PROPERTY(bool nightMode READ getVisionModeNight WRITE setVisionMod eNight NOTIFY visionNightModeChanged)
public: public:
friend class StelAppGraphicsWidget; friend class StelAppGraphicsWidget;
friend class StelRootItem; friend class StelRootItem;
//! Create and initialize the main Stellarium application. //! Create and initialize the main Stellarium application.
//! @param parent the QObject parent //! @param parent the QObject parent
//! The configFile will be search for in the search path by the Stel //! The configFile will be searched for in the search path by the St
FileMgr, elFileMgr,
//! it is therefor possible to specify either just a file name or pa //! it is therefore possible to specify either just a file name or p
th within the ath within the
//! search path, or use a full path or even a relative path to an ex isting file //! search path, or use a full path or even a relative path to an ex isting file
StelApp(StelMainView* parent); StelApp(StelMainView* parent);
//! Deinitialize and destroy the main Stellarium application. //! Deinitialize and destroy the main Stellarium application.
virtual ~StelApp(); virtual ~StelApp();
//! Initialize core and all the modules. //! Initialize core and all the modules.
void init(QSettings* conf); void init(QSettings* conf);
//! Deinitialize core and all the modules. //! Deinitialize core and all the modules.
void deinit(); void deinit();
//! Load and initialize external modules (plugins) //! Load and initialize external modules (plugins)
void initPlugIns(); void initPlugIns();
//! Registers all loaded StelModules with the ScriptMgr, and queues starting of the startup script. //! Registers all loaded StelModules with the ScriptMgr, and queues starting of the startup script.
void initScriptMgr(); void initScriptMgr();
//! Returns all arguments passed on the command line, together with
the contents of the STEL_OPTS environment variable.
//! You can use the CLIProcessor class to help parse it.
//! @return the arguments passed to Stellarium on the command line c
oncatenated with the STEL_OPTS environment variable
static QStringList getCommandlineArguments();
//! Get the StelApp singleton instance. //! Get the StelApp singleton instance.
//! @return the StelApp singleton instance //! @return the StelApp singleton instance
static StelApp& getInstance() {Q_ASSERT(singleton); return *singleto n;} static StelApp& getInstance() {Q_ASSERT(singleton); return *singleto n;}
//! Get the module manager to use for accessing any module loaded in the application. //! Get the module manager to use for accessing any module loaded in the application.
//! @return the module manager. //! @return the module manager.
StelModuleMgr& getModuleMgr() {return *moduleMgr;} StelModuleMgr& getModuleMgr() {return *moduleMgr;}
//! Get the locale manager to use for i18n & date/time localization. //! Get the locale manager to use for i18n & date/time localization.
//! @return the font manager to use for loading fonts. //! @return the font manager to use for loading fonts.
 End of changes. 2 change blocks. 
4 lines changed or deleted 11 lines changed or added

This html diff was produced by rfcdiff 1.41. The latest version is available from http://tools.ietf.org/tools/rfcdiff/